In a nutshell: Manchester-based Anxiety UK is launching a credit crunch crisis helpline to help Manchester residents who are being affected by the recession. The helpline, due to be launched in November, comes after the charity had a 400% surge in emails and double the amount of calls from people suffering from increased anxiety and stress because of the recession. The helpline will have trained volunteers who have experience of anxiety on standby, and an independent financial advisor will also be available to offer expert advice to those needing it.

In a nutshell: The Mental Health Foundation has warned people in the UK are becoming more fearful, leading to increasing levels of anxiety disorders, in a report today.  It also said fear and anxiety were strongly linked to depression as well as a range of physical health problems, including coronary heart disease, high blood pressure and asthma.  The report cited a number of causes for increasing levels of fear including a ‘culture of fear’ and the breakdown of social bonds. The charity called for a nationwide mental health promotion campaign targeting anxiety and fear and raising awareness of how people can recognise and manage fearful thoughts and feelings.
